(International) Research Training Groups

Research Training Groups are established by universities to promote early career researchers. They are funded by the DFG for a period of up to nine years, with a focus on the qualification of doctoral researchers within a focused research programme and a structured training strategy. The aim is to prepare doctoral researchers for the complexities of the job market in science and academics while encouraging early scientific independence.

Full eligibility text

Universities and equivalent institutions with the right to award doctorates, as well as universities of applied sciences that have an independent right to award doctorates or which, in cooperation with institutions that have been granted the right to award doctorates, can lead doctoral candidates to a doctorate in the subjects relevant to the Research Training Group.
